MAPS Debuts High-Barrier Lidding Stock
Food Packagers' interest spurs MAPS to
introduce high-barrier lidding stock for modified atmosphere
packaging.
BALTIMORE, MD—July 1, 2004—In
response to food packagers’
interest, Mid-Atlantic Packaging Supply, Inc. (MAPS) has
added high-barrier packaging materials to its packaging
supply capabilities.
High-barrier packaging is an important
packaging technique for many food products and critical
to ensure the flavor and texture of low-fat and non-fat
foods.
MAPS’ new
high-barrier lidding stock not only helps preserve the freshness
of food but also is an easy peel product that sticks to
PET, PD and PP trays. In addition, it offers superior clarity,
is self-venting, and FDA-compliant for food products.
Firm Introduces Trays
MAPS has also announced the addition of a complete line
of CPET, PP and APET stock trays to its product offerings
in a variety of styles and sizes. "Now that we sell both
the lids and the trays, MAPS can serve as a one-stop shop
for food packaging clients," says Scott Manning, executive
vice president .
"Purchasing both the lids and the
trays from the same vendor enables food packagers to simplify
operations and provides the competitive advantage of shortening
delivery lead-times," says Manning.
